Contents
バイナリファイルとは?コンピュータファイルの基本概念をわかりやすく解説
バイナリファイルの定義
バイナリファイルとは、コンピュータに保存されるデータが2進数で表現されるファイルのことです。文字ファイルとは異なり、テキストエディタで開いても意味のある文字列が表示されません。バイナリファイルはプログラムや画像、音楽など様々なデータを保存することができます。
バイナリファイルの構造
バイナリファイルは、バイト単位で構成されています。1バイトは8ビットで構成され、0または1の2値を表します。例えば、16進数表現で「2A」というバイトは、00101010という8ビットの2進数で表されます。ファイル全体は、これらのバイトの連続で構成されています。
バイナリファイルの特徴
バイナリファイルの特徴は、人間が読み取ることのできない形式であることです。しかし、コンピュータはこの形式を理解することができます。プログラムや画像、音楽などのファイルは、バイナリ形式で保存されるため、効率的な処理や高速な読み込みが可能になります。
バイナリファイルの注意点
バイナリファイルはコンピュータ言語で書かれたプログラムやデータであるため、誤った編集や削除を行うとファイルが壊れる可能性があります。そのため、バックアップを取るなどの注意が必要です。また、異なるプラットフォームで同じバイナリファイルを利用する場合には、互換性の問題が生じる可能性があります。
まとめ
バイナリファイルは、コンピュータに保存されるデータが2進数で表現されるファイルのことです。プログラムや画像、音楽など様々なデータを保存することができます。バイナリファイルはコンピュータが理解できる形式であり、高速な処理や読み込みが可能ですが、誤った編集や削除を行うとファイルが壊れる可能性があるため、注意が必要です。